摘要
An atom probe field ion microscope investigation has been performed to study the decomposition in Co-20at%Cr magnetic recording material. The measurements demonstrate the existence of a decomposition on a one nanometer scale. The concentration of these small clusters varies between 11 at% Cr and 42 at% Cr within at room temperature sputtered films. In films sputtered at 200 degrees C the concentration varies from about 10 at% Cr to 30 at% Cr. Additionally, Cr-enriched precipitates at grain boundaries and concentration variations on a 8 nm scale were found. Annealing the samples at 750 degrees C for 24 h leads to an almost homogeneous alloy. The measured concentrations in the sputtered samples depend on substrate temperature, respectively on annealing temperature. They are interpreted by a calculated miscibility gap in the hcp phase solid solution which is induced by magnetism at low temperatures.
